Image Solheim Cup⁣ 2024: A ⁤Closer Look at Team Stats

The prestigious ​18th Solheim Cup is ‍on the horizon, set⁣ to grace the Robert Trent ‍Jones Golf Club in‍ Gainesville, Virginia from September 13-15, ‌2024. ‌Anticipation is mounting⁤ as Team USA⁤ aims to defend their title against rivals‌ Team Europe.​ With the Europeans leading the all-time⁤ series at 10-6-1, this⁣ upcoming showdown promises to be a riveting display of golfing prowess and competitive spirit.

Team Stats Comparison

Scoring⁢ Average:

  • Team USA boasts ‍a commendable scoring average of 71.06 in the Solheim ​Cup.
  • On ​the other⁢ hand, Team Europe’s scoring average stands at 71.27,‌ indicating ‌a closely ⁣contested battle on‍ the fairways.

Match Record:

  • Team USA has secured more wins, tallying a record⁤ of 131-126-43 in Solheim Cup matches.
  • Team Europe, however, holds a superior match play ‌record with a commendable⁣ 83-75-17 standing.

Despite shaky play, Kizzire widens lead at Procore

Despite shaky play, Kizzire widens lead at Procore

Despite consecutive rounds marred by mistakes, Tom Kizzire strengthened his lead at the Charles Schwab Challenge on Saturday, carding a one-under 70 at the Colonial Country Club. Despite finding the water four times throughout his round, driving inaccuracies, and putting woes, Kizzire leads the field by three strokes.

He ended the day on 12-under 200 and sits three ahead of Troy Merritt who shot a 69. World Number One Scottie Scheffler remains in contention following a 66 that placed him four off the pace. However, winds gusting up to 40 mph are expected on Sunday which will test the field’s mettle.
